Lauren Flaherty was the chief marketing officer and executive vice president of CA Technologies, [1] an enterprise software firm.

She joined CA in August 2013, after two consecutive CMO roles with Juniper Networks and Nortel Networks [2] and a 25-year marketing career at IBM. In addition to her role at CA, Flaherty serves on the board of directors for Xactly Corporation.

Prior to joining CA, Flaherty served as CMO of Juniper Networks. At Nortel, Flaherty was responsible for all marketing and built the first fully integrated marketing operating model, aligning corporate, product and regional marketing to unified execution, financial management and results reporting.[ citation needed ]

Flaherty’s career in IBM marketing spanned 25 years. She held senior executive roles in IBM Corporate Marketing, Software and Systems Business Units and Latin America, and was a member of the IBM CEO Senior Leadership Team. Flaherty was the lead for all IBM global brand and advertising programs in the mid-1990s.[ citation needed ]

Early life and education

Flaherty holds a bachelor's degree from Syracuse University, New York. [2] She is married, has two children and lives in New York City.

A chief marketing officer (CMO), also called a global marketing officer or marketing director, is a corporate executive responsible for marketing activities in an organization. Whilst historically these titles may have signified a legal responsibility, for example at Companies House in the UK, the titles are less strict/formal in the 21st Century and allow companies to acknowledge the evolving and increasingly significant role that marketers can play in an organisation, not least because of the inherent character of successful marketers. The CMO leads brand management, marketing communications, market research, product marketing, distribution channel management, pricing, customer success, and customer service.
